Project Overview
This project in Yockleton, Shrewsbury involved resolving issues caused by bridging of the damp proof course (DPC) due to high external ground levels around the property.
The client had been advised that external surfaces were sitting too high against the walls, allowing moisture to bypass the damp proof course and also restricting ventilation to sections of the suspended timber floor.
Our objective was to implement a practical and effective solution that would reduce the risk of future damp problems without the need for extensive and costly landscaping works.
The Issue
Inspection confirmed that external ground levels had been built up above the original damp proof course in multiple areas around the property.
This created conditions where moisture could bridge the DPC and transfer into the walls. In addition, several subfloor ventilation points had become obstructed, allowing moisture levels beneath the suspended timber floor to increase.
If left unresolved, these conditions could eventually lead to rising damp, elevated moisture within the subfloor void and potential timber decay issues.
Our Approach
Rather than carrying out large-scale replacement of all surrounding landscaping, we implemented a more targeted and cost-effective drainage solution.
The existing external surfaces around the perimeter of the property were carefully cut and excavated to a depth of approximately 300mm, creating a reduced ground level channel adjacent to the walls.
The below-ground masonry was then treated using a liquid-applied waterproof membrane system, helping to prevent the brickwork from absorbing moisture where it now sat below the external ground level.
Once treated, the excavated channel was backfilled using a free-draining aggregate material.
This permeable finish allows water to drain away efficiently, preventing moisture from sitting against the walls above damp proof course level and restoring proper separation between the ground level and the structure.
Finishing & Ventilation
Particular attention was given to maintaining and improving airflow to the suspended timber floor ventilation points, ensuring moisture beneath the property can dissipate correctly.

The Result
The property in Yockleton, Shrewsbury now benefits from properly reduced external ground levels and improved moisture management around the perimeter of the building.
By eliminating the bridging of the damp proof course and improving subfloor ventilation conditions, we provided a long-term preventative solution without the need for extensive reconstruction works.
The result is a drier, healthier environment for the property, with significantly reduced risk of future damp-related issues.
